Traders on the Iowa Electronic Markets seem convinced Republicans will retain control of the U.S. House in 2012 and gain control of the U.S. Senate.
Stock for that scenario is trading above $.60 on the real money futures market operated by the University of Iowa’s Tippie College of Business, and has trended up since the market opened in mid-July.
That means traders believe there’s a more than 60 percent chance of Republicans controlling both houses of Congress following the 2012 general election.
Traders aren’t willing to put much stock in other scenarios. A Republican-held House and Democratic-held Senate is trading near $.10, as is a scenario where Democrats control Congress. A Democratic House and Republican Senate is trading near $.05.
Traders receive $1 if the scenario they invested in proves to be correct. All others will receive $0, and traders can invest up to $500 in the market.
